Synopsis "What Lies Beneath (in English)"
War. Spies. Gossip and lies. Mythical Creatures. Falling in love. And it's still only July. It's 1917, and everyone is doing their bit now that America has entered the Great War--everyone, that is, except 17-year-old Emma Verlaine. Her overprotective dad won't let her go to nursing school while he's off to Washington, D.C. to do secret war work; instead, she's been sent to stay for the summer with her Gran on an island off Cape Cod, and the most she'll be able to do for the war effort is knit socks. Socks! As it happens, though, island life isn't so bad. There are the seals that seem even more fascinated by her than she is by them. There's the new Navy Air Station that guards the coast from German U-boats where she's determined to get a job. But most of all there's Malcolm, whose family owns a resort hotel on the island and who gives her swimming lessons and delicious kisses. But danger lurks in the waters off the island. Only Emma can save her new home from it--but only if she accepts that everything she thought she knew about her life is a lie, and that the seals are following her for a very good reason...
